The cheapest way to get from Morecambe to Beetham is to drive which costs £3 - £5 and takes 22 min.
The fastest way to get from Morecambe to Beetham is to taxi which takes 22 min and costs £29 - £35.
No, there is no direct bus from Morecambe to Beetham. However, there are services departing from Euston Road School and arriving at Heron Theatre via Railway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 36m.
The distance between Morecambe and Beetham is 13 miles. The road distance is 13 miles.
The best way to get from Morecambe to Beetham without a car is to train and line 755 bus which takes 1h 25m and costs £6 - £14.
It takes approximately 1h 25m to get from Morecambe to Beetham, including transfers.
